I'm curious about the effects of ram-air, as well. Now, let me say upfront that I'm only semi-versed in this area and nowhere near as knowledgeable as many on this site. But, how much real effect does anyone think a ram-air will have on a vehicle going 65MPH... especially a turboed vehicle? I guess that's my main "wondering" point... the turbo is already cramming in as much air as it can - how much more can the ram-air add to that? I can see the definite advantages to an N/A engine.

Of course, cooler intake air never hurts, of course. However, about 5 or 6 years ago I played around with using an air box vs leaving the filter open to the engine bay. I don't have any hard numbers (didn't keep any good data points back then), but I didn't notice anything significant in engine performance, either. But, maybe that's a topic for another thread.

Regardless, I do agree that if you're doing it yourself, it's - at a bare minimum - a fun project.
 
RAM air is free boost, no parasitic affect from the turbo at play. And if youre cruising at no boost or very low boost it is simply a little more air pressure the turbo doesnt have to make. If you look up compound turbos, just imagine the ram air as the first turbo, changing the ambient pressure on the inlet of the second but still getting the same pressure change ratio across it.

Hey Jeff, what kind of probe do you have and what kind of display for it? If you had to extend wires at all it could also change the measured resistance that it bases the temp off of.
 
X2 on the length if especially using a RTD type temp sensor, another method I've used is K thermocouple DVM adapter module I leave under hood while testing, where the module conditions the mv output from the sensor and I extended the output leads from it to my DVM in cab, I have a pair of "instrumentation" wires left under hood thru the firewall permanent just for this purpose for when i want to grab higher temp or voltage data while driving.

The remote wireless indoor/outdoor thermometer was/is good for the air box temps but is range limited to 130F as max temp it will read and heat soaks out of range when engine is 1st shut down, eventually coming back in display range when temps come back down below 130F.
